Course Description
A 2025 study revealed that Philippine LGUs exhibit low to moderate preparedness for AI adoption, hindered by factors such as absence of capability and lack of infrastructural, human capital, institutional, and economic constraints (PIDS, 2025). However, with proper training and guidance on the right tools, government workers can harness the power of AI to transform processes, create more efficient resource management, and better public service programs.
